Virus could reduce US pig slaughtering by 12.5%
US pork production is anticipated to decline 6% to 7%, the most in more than 30 years.
According to Rabobank’s Food & Agribusiness Re-search and Advisory team, Porcine Epidemic Diarrhea Virus (PEDv) has hit about 60% of the US breeding herd, 28% of the Mexican herd, and is developing in Canada.
